Model: MirPro-Kit-770
Material: Outer shell: 770g/m2 FR woven fabric substrate with aluminum membrane.
Thermal lining: Meta/para-aramid felt quilted to 50% meta-aramid / 50% FR viscose woven fabric.
Description: Withstand high-heat up to 1200 °C.
The shield is made of polycarbonate with gold coating (24 carat), which reflects electromagnetic radiation of more than 1000°C.
The aluminized material is not easily peeled from the base material.
Application: Proximity fire rescue;
Emergency rescue;
Not suitable for entering or passing through fire ground.
Accessory: Self-contained breathing apparatus (SCBA) CG60415210
Standard: EN11612:2015, EN407:2020
